Dataframe from array python

WebJan 24, 2024 · 16. One solution could be appending the new array to your dataFrame to the last position using df.loc. df.loc [len (df)] = your_array. But this is not efficient cause if you want to do it several times, it will have to get the length of the DataFrame for each new append. A better solution would be to create a dictionary of the values that you ... WebThe question is about constructing a data frame from a list of dicts, not from a single dict as you assumed in your answer. – a_guest. Jul 6, 2024 at 21:54. ... Convert dictionary with the list to data frame using pandas python 3. 1. Incorrect conversion of list into dataframe in python. See more linked questions. Related.

Creating a DataFrame From Arrays and Lists

WebOct 8, 2024 · If you are sure that your Numpy array has the same columns of your Pandas DataFrame you could try using the append function with a dict comprehension as follows: data_to_append = {} for i in range (len (df.columns)): data_to_append [df.columns [i]] = arr [i] df = df.append (data_to_append, ignore_index = True) You need to reassign the … Web將 rec.array 轉換為 dataframe [英]Convert rec.array to dataframe Dorito0102 2024-07-25 15:54:36 121 1 python / arrays / pandas / numpy shark tank business https://norriechristie.com

multiple array to dataframe pandas - Stack Overflow

WebCreate a DataFrame from a dictionary of lists #. We have already learned how to create a pandas Series from a dictionary. We can also create a DataFrame object from a dictionary of lists.The difference is that in a series, the key is the index whereas, in a DataFrame, object, the key is the column name.. When you are trying to specify an index for each … WebFrom v0.24.0 onwards, we will have two brand spanking new, preferred methods for obtaining NumPy arrays from Index, Series, and DataFrame objects: they are to_numpy(), and .array. Regarding usage, the docs mention: We haven’t removed or deprecated Series.values or DataFrame.values, but we highly recommend and using .array or … WebMay 24, 2024 · The second number in the shape tuple, or the number of columns in the array, must be equal to the number of columns in your dataframe. When we transpose the array, the data and shape of the array are transposed, enabling it to be a passed into a dataframe with two columns: population growth in sc

Pandas Tutorial: DataFrames in Python DataCamp

Category:python - Create pandas dataframe from numpy array - Stack Overflow

Tags:Dataframe from array python

Dataframe from array python

Pandas Tutorial: DataFrames in Python DataCamp

Web1 day ago · The issue is I need to create an array of 1s and 0s that are not simply stacked lower triangles. For example, for a 5 year horizon, this would be the array created: Above is every permutation of forward starting swaps for a 5 year horizon, eg. 1Y1Y, 1Y2Y...3Y2Y,4Y1Y I want to have a function where I just input the max tenor length, eg … WebPandas dataframes are quite versatile when it comes to manipulating 2D tabular data in python. And often it can be quite useful to convert a numpy array to a pandas dataframe for manipulating or transforming data. In …

Dataframe from array python

Did you know?

WebMay 6, 2024 · I would like to convert it to DataFrame object using pd.read_json() command like below. df = pd.read_json(my_json) #my_json is JSON array above However, I got the error, since my_json is a list / array of json . Web1 day ago · Let's say that the dataframe above shows before/after values for different cats weight after some period of time. I'm wondering how can I plot a grouped bar chart that would contain all the values in the dataframe and would allow to compare each before/after separately like in an example below.So in my case x bar would be C0, C1 and C2 and y ...

Webclass pandas.DataFrame(data=None, index=None, columns=None, dtype=None, copy=None) [source] #. Two-dimensional, size-mutable, potentially heterogeneous … WebOct 20, 2024 · You can create a list and append the result of each iteration in the list like this: import numpy as np import pandas as pd m =np.random.randint (1, 30, size = (10, 3)) df = pd.DataFrame (m, columns = ["var1", "var2", "var3"]) dfs = [] for i in range (0, len (df)+1): for j in range (0, len (df)+1): if i-j==3: dfs.append (df.iloc [j:i]) dfs is ...

Web在另一個問題中,有些人試圖使用Python內部結構( dict , list ) 將Pandas DataFrame插入到MongoDB中使用PyMongo將Pandas Dataframe 插入到mongodb中 我想知道我們是 … WebDec 5, 2024 · So, I am iterating through a dictionary and taking a bunch of values out as a array - Trying to make a Dataframe with each observation as a separate row. X1 =[] for k,v in DF_grp: date = v['Da... Stack Overflow. About; ... ' only size-1 arrays can be converted to Python scalars' – harold_noobie. Dec 5, 2024 at 0:39. Add a comment

Web1 day ago · But this seems quite clunky and bulky - I turn the entire pandas array into a list, then turn it into a numpy array. I'm wondering if there is a better method here for converting this data format into one that is acceptable to scikit-learn.

WebJun 21, 2024 · 3 Answers. You're making the input into DataFrame as a list containing one element or a list in one dimension. You should be passing the actual array. Therefore, remove the brackets surrounding dat: In [9]: dat = pd.DataFrame (dat, columns = ["Var %d" % (i + 1) for i in range (10)]) In [10]: dat Out [10]: Var 1 Var 2 Var 3 Var 4 \ 0 0. ... population growth in nashvilleWebMar 26, 2024 · To convert a list of NumPy arrays to a Pandas DataFrame using the pandas.concat () function, you can follow these steps: Import the necessary libraries: import numpy as np import pandas as pd. Create a list of NumPy arrays: arr1 = np.array([1, 2, 3]) arr2 = np.array([4, 5, 6]) arr3 = np.array([7, 8, 9]) arr_list = [arr1, arr2, arr3] Use the ... shark tank business termsWebPython program to convert the array into DataFrame. By using the following steps below, we can convert an array into Dataframe. Step 1: We have to import 2 libraries. Pandas. … population growth in nigeriaWebJun 25, 2024 · df.iloc[3].to_numpy() # output 4th row as Numpy array Before v0.24. Use pd.Series.values property: df.iloc[3].values # output 4th row as Numpy array Just remember that if your dataframe contains multiple types, the dtype of the row-wise Numpy array may become object. This will lead to inefficiencies in subsequent operations. shark tank butter clothWebCreates a DataFrame object from a structured ndarray, sequence of tuples or dicts, or DataFrame. Parameters data structured ndarray, sequence of tuples or dicts, or DataFrame. Structured input data. index str, list of fields, array-like. Field of array to use as the index, alternately a specific set of input labels to use. exclude sequence ... population growth in nigerWebJul 13, 2024 · 4. Use the splat operator in a comprehension to produce your dataframe: pd.DataFrame ( [k, *v] for k, v in d.items ()) 0 1 2 0 a 1 2 1 b 3 4 2 c 5 6. If you don't mind having index as one of your column names, simply transpose and reset_index: pd.DataFrame (d).T.reset_index () index 0 1 0 a 1 2 1 b 3 4 2 c 5 6. population growth in thailandhttp://www.duoduokou.com/python/16906256538778290858.html population growth in qatar